Jermann, Vintage Tunina other_regions_australia moderate but not invisible woodThe nose of this white is extremely refined, offering up green apples, thyme, preserved lemons, pine needles, dried citrus rind and beeswax. The palate digs deep with beautiful phenolic texture, a fine line of acidity, layers of fruit and a long finish. Drink now, but this will develop beautifully in bottle.
